Transaction 9e160e072aaeecf8928f1eaf6949de3f0785880a51853b6d00e67613b91195b8
1 Input
1 Output
-
9e160e072aaeecf8928f1eaf6949de3f0785880a51853b6d00e67613b91195b8:0
- value
- 28164087
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 416b762634967c890d6e4dacac16d7b6aed876f3 OP_EQUAL
- address
- MDs4tTRwFtPSRyKd8csCShBCZX6wmVpa16